Lots of Cranberries


The harvest must be nearing completion now and growers are selling their product to make cranberry juice, jelly, sauce, and of course, fresh berries in time for Thanksgiving. In this activity, students learn about how they are grown and harvested; estimate their size and quantities; and see what they can deduce from published statistics.
